Programs for paramedic training, NC ought to follow the guidelines established by the North Carolina Office of Emergency Medical Services.

In addition, the paramedic programs should follow the US Department of Transportation (DOT) National Standard curriculum.

After completing the paramedic certificate program or two-year Associate of Applied Science degree in paramedics, you need to pass the National Registry exam for paramedic certification.

You can also pursue Bachelor’s and Masters Degree to further your career. The average salary of a paramedic in North Carolina is about $33,963.

Programs for paramedic training, Illinois ought to be approved by the Illinois Department of Public Health and should use the U.S. Department of Transportation’s National Standard Curriculum.

Unlike most other states, Illinois does not rely on the NREMT paramedic certification but requires you to disclose whether you have ever taken the National Registry exam or not.

Illinois conducts its own state-specific exam for licensing the EMT Basic, EMT Intermediate and Paramedic levels.

Paramedics are healthcare professionals who provide pre-hospital emergency care for patients. The average salary of a paramedic in Chicago, IL is about $35,785.
